Tomb of Józef Łokuciejwski and Maria and Adam Pawłowski

Vilnius | Lithuania
lit. Vilnius
Rectangular tomb framed by a band passing at the head into a wall with an uplift topped by a cross. Cross and wall overturned. Cross on plinth. The buttress closed trilaterally, covered with simplified volutes. On the walls originally plaques with engraved inscription (1, 2). On the band, the plinths connected by cast-iron bars, with a chain on the front right. On the pedestals at the back two vases with circular feet, with nodus, with knocked bowls. On the band to the front an engraved signature.
Inscription:
1. [-] / ŁOKUCIEJWSKI / ZMARŁ 3 KWIETNIA 1906 R. / W WIEKU LAT 63. / SPOKÓJ JEGO DUSZY. //.
2. Ś. + P. / [...]AM / [PAWŁOW]SKI / [...] //.
Time of origin:
ca. 1906
Lokalizacja nagrobka:
Sector number 12j (Old Rossa) Tomb number 77
Dimensions:
155 x 221 x 217 cm
Materials:
marble, concrete/jewel concrete, cast iron
Ceator's signature:
Pawłowski //.
Creator:
Pawłowski
Additional information:
Adam Pawłowski died in the 1920s. Also buried in the tomb was Maria Pawłowska, who died in 1945. Information about the deceased buried in the family tomb was obtained thanks to a relative of Mrs Maria Pawłowska in Gdańsk.
State of preservation:
cracks, fragmented structure, cavities, inscription partly obliterated
